When planning a trip to Europe, travelers often wonder about the best time to visit. The continent is a popular destination year-round, but each season offers its own unique advantages and disadvantages. For those who want to avoid the crowds and high prices of peak season, the shoulder months of May, June, September, and October are ideal for visiting Europe. The weather is generally mild and pleasant during these months, and there are fewer tourists to contend with. However, it’s important to keep in mind that some attractions and businesses may have reduced hours or be closed altogether during the off-season.

For those who don’t mind the crowds and are looking for the warmest weather, the summer months of July and August are the best time to visit Europe. However, it’s important to be prepared for high temperatures and humidity, especially in southern Europe. If you’re planning on visiting multiple countries, it’s a good idea to start in the north and work your way south as the weather gets warmer.

Ultimately, the best time to visit Europe depends on your individual preferences and travel style. If you’re looking for a more relaxed and intimate experience, the shoulder months are a great option. If you’re looking for the warmest weather and don’t mind the crowds, the summer months are your best bet. Tips for Planning a Trip to Europe in 2025

Planning a trip to Europe in 2025? Here are some tips to help you make the most of your experience:

Tip 1: Do your research.

Before you book your trip, take some time to research the countries you plan on visiting. This will help you decide on the best time to go, what to see and do, and how to get around. There are many resources available online and in libraries that can help you with your research.

Tip 2: Book your flights and accommodations in advance.

If you’re traveling during peak season, it’s important to book your flights and accommodations in advance. This will help you secure the best rates and availability. You can book your flights and accommodations online or through a travel agent.

Tip 3: Purchase travel insurance.

Travel insurance can protect you from unexpected events, such as lost luggage, medical emergencies, and trip cancellations. It’s a good idea to purchase travel insurance before you travel, just in case.

Tip 4: Pack light and leave room for souvenirs.

When packing for your trip, remember to pack light and leave room for souvenirs. You don’t want to be weighed down by luggage, and you’ll want to have space to bring back some souvenirs from your trip.

Tip 5: Be prepared for crowds.

Europe is a popular tourist destination, so be prepared for crowds, especially during peak season. If you’re traveling during peak season, try to avoid visiting popular tourist attractions during the busiest times of day. You can also try visiting less popular tourist attractions or exploring off-the-beaten-path destinations.

Tip 6: Learn a few basic phrases in the local language.

Learning a few basic phrases in the local language can be helpful, especially if you’re traveling to a country where English is not widely spoken. This will help you communicate with locals and get around more easily.

Tip 7: Be aware of your surroundings and take precautions against pickpockets.

Be aware of your surroundings and take precautions against pickpockets, especially in crowded areas. Keep your valuables close to you and be careful not to flash your cash.
